No County Essex Street Address 1115 Route 86 City Ray Brook State NY Zip Code 12977 Duties Description This position is based in Ray Brook on the Ray Brook Trail Crew. Candidate will be required to work solo, with at least one other or as part of a crew. Will work in remote mountainous terrain possibly in challenging weather including winter conditions. Duties include but are not limited to: blowdown removal with chainsaws and hand tools, relocating pit privy toilets, trail maintenance and construction, supervising volunteers, assisting Interior Caretakers with projects,boundary line maintenance, garbage removal and various other tasks based on need. Must utilize hand tools for most projects. Must be able to perform heavy physical labor, carry 50-70 lbs backpack loads and negotiate difficult mountainous terrain. Must be flexible with weekly schedule, shift time and work location. Overtime and emergency response may be required. Knowledge of carpentry, electrical and plumbing highly beneficial. Minimum Qualifications one year of service as a Facility Operations Assistant 1 or Motor Vehicle Operator; OR, two years of full-time, verifiable experience in custodial, grounds, or maintenance operation or assisting in a journey-level trade.
